Optical sorters for food and agriculture are advanced systems designed to identify and separate materials based on color, size, shape, and optical properties using high-resolution cameras, lasers, and hyperspectral sensors. These systems are widely used in applications such as grain sorting, fruit and vegetable grading, nut processing, and seed quality assessment. Key features include real-time defect detection, high-speed processing, and non-destructive inspection, enabling improved product consistency and reduced waste. Recent trends driving demand include the integration of AI and machine vision, increasing adoption of multi-sensor sorting technologies, and growing demand for high-quality export-grade agricultural produce.

The Optical Sorter For Food And Agriculture market is projected to grow from $1.6 billion in 2025 to $3.0 billion in 2035. This represents a CAGR of 6.4%, reflecting rising demand across Grain Sorting, Fruit and Vegetable Sorting, and Nut Processing.
TOMRA Systems, Bühler Group, and Satake are among the leading players in this market, shaping its competitive landscape.
U.S. and Germany are the top markets within the Optical Sorter For Food And Agriculture market and are expected to observe the growth CAGR of 4.2% to 6.1% between 2025 and 2030.
Emerging markets including India, Brazil and Vietnam are expected to observe highest growth with CAGR ranging between 7.4% to 8.8%.
